.tx-flvplayer2-pi1{
	z-index:1 !important;
}
html{
	padding:0;
	margin:0px;
	width:100%;
	height:100%;
	background:#000;
}
body{
	padding:0;
	margin:0;
	text-align:center;
	width:100%;
	height:100%;
	background-attachment:scroll;
	background-image:url(_pics/back.jpg);
	background-position:top;
	background-repeat:no-repeat;
}
.container{
	margin:0px auto;
	width:1080px;
	text-align:center;
	clear:both;
}
.banner{
float:left;
width:150px;
heigth:600px;
margin:250px 10px 20px 0;
}
.container_center{
	margin:0px auto;
	width:900px;
	text-align:center;
	float:left;
}
.head{
	width:900px;
	height:169px;
	padding:0;
	margin:0;	
	float:left;
}
.head img{
	display:block;
}
.menu{
	width:900px;
	height:68px;
	background:url(_pics/menu_back.jpg);
	padding:0;
	margin:0;
	float:left;
	text-align:center;
}
.menu ul{
	width:auto;
	margin:0px;
	text-align:left;
	display:block;
	float:left;
}
.menu li{
	margin:0px 0px 0px 0px;
	padding:0px 10px 0px 10px;
	display:block;
	list-style-type:none;
	list-style:none;
	float:left;
	background:url(_pics/menu_abstand.jpg);
	background-repeat:no-repeat;
	background-position:right;
	line-height:68px;
}
.menu ul li.last{
	background:none;
}
.menu a{
	text-decoration:none;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#FFFFFF;
	line-height:68px;
	display:block;
	margin:0px 1px 0px 1px;
}
.menu a:link{
	text-decoration:none;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#FFFFFF;
}
.menu a:hover{
	text-decoration:none;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#f1d801;
}
.menu a.aktiv{
	text-decoration:none;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:12px;
	font-weight:bold;
	color:#f1d801;
}
.menu_bottom{
	float:left;
	width:900px;
	height:23px;
	line-height:23px;
}
.content{
	text-align:left;
	float:left;
	width:900px;
	margin:0;
	padding:5px 10px 5px 10px;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	color:#CCCCCC;
	font-size:x-small;
}

.content a{
	text-decoration:underline;
	font-family:Verdana, Arial, Helvetica, sans-serif;
	color:#f1d801;
	font-size:x-small;
}
.bottom_box{
	width:100%;
	heigth:70px;
	line-height:70px;
	background:#000000;
	border-top:#333333 solid 1px;
	float:left;
}
.bottom_center{
	width:900px;
	margin:0px auto;
	clear:both;
}
.bottom{
	text-align:right;
	background-image:url(_pics/bottom_links.jpg);
	background-position:left;
	background-repeat:no-repeat;
	width:900px;
	height:70px;
	float:left;
}
.bottom img{
	border:none;
	margin:0;
}


/* Formular BEGIN*/
fieldset.csc-mailform input,
fieldset.csc-mailform,
fieldset.csc-mailform table,
mailformformtype_mail,
fieldset.csc-mailform textarea {
font-size:x-small;
font-family: Verdana, Helvetica, sans-serif;
}
/* Formular ENDE*/
h1{
	font-size:x-small;
	font-weight:bold;
	color:#f1d801;
}
.content100{
width:100%;
float:left;
}
.content50_links{
width:400px;
float:left;
}
.content50_rechts{
width:400px;
float:right;
}









.gallery_t a:link{color:#fff;}
.gallery_t a:visited{color:#fff;}
.gallery_t a:hover{color:#f1d801;}
.gallery_t a:active{color:#f1d801;}


.gallery_t a.active{
color:#f1d801;
}

.gallery_t{
width:220px;
}

.gallery_t tr{
	font-family:Verdana, Geneva, sans-serif;
	background-color:#000;
	color:#FFF;
	font-size:13px;
	
}

.gallery_t th{
	padding:2px 10px 2px 10px;
	margin:10px;
	text-decoration:none;
}

.gallery_t th a{
	text-decoration:none;
}